VMR 703's - only used for probably 6 months total. No curb rash but they are used and have been mounted/unmounted a couple of times so there are some very small marks. Overall very excellent condition. They are boxed and ready to ship. These were used on an e60 M5. I ran them with no spacers and 305 PSS's on the rear and 10mm Macht Schnell spacers on the front with 255 PSS's.

$825 includes shipping with the cont. U.S.


Fronts are 19x9.5 et 22
Rears are 19x10 et 25
